Request for Information – RFAAP Contractor Self-Investment
The USG is appreciative of industry’s input regarding the RFAAP Competition Evaluation Criteria thus far. In recent versions, the USG has verbalized the expectation of contractor self-investment into the RFAAP facility. The USG acknowledges the feedback and concerns Industry has provided regarding self-investment and continues to evaluate that feedback to arrive at a mutually beneficial acquisition strategy. Therefore, the USG requests Industry responses to the following:
- What production numbers are required to incentivize Industry to self-invest into RFAAP?
- What volumes does an operating contractor need to succeed at recovering self-investment within the first five (5) years of full operational control of RFAAP? (ex. Low, medium and high volumes)
- In order for the USG to continue to maintain RFAAP and for future operating contractors to be able to fully operate RFAAP, the USG is seeking Unlimited Rights for all capabilities that will remain at RFAAP throughout changes in operating contractors. Considering the contractor self-investment and USG co-investment that will take place under this competitive contract, the USG is requesting Industry assistance in developing an Intellectual Property strategy for the following types of property that afford the USG the rights it needs:
a. 100% contractor funded
b. Contractor and USG co-investment
This RFI is for informational purposes only and does not constitute a solicitation or commitment by the USG. The USG does not intend to award a contract on the basis of this RFI or otherwise pay for the information solicited. Participation in this effort is strictly voluntary. Please identify any proprietary information submitted. Any of the information stated above is subject to change. If a formal RFP is generated at a later date, the USG will publish a solicitation notice.
